I’m the ruler of software engineering at Savvy Aviation. We prepare separate services, including livelihood, breakdown help, and engine analysis, to little aircrafts.

Desired goal

What challenge were you trying to address with Logicify?

We proposeed our services on two websites: Savvy Analysis, where we served the engine analysis business, and Savvy Mx, where we tended to all of our other lines of business. My organisation wanted to merge our two websites and propose all of our services on one unified website to make it easier for clients to navigate our services. Because our services are so sole, we couldn’t deploy any off-the-shelf systems, so all of our software is manner-made. We needed to outsource outgrowth support to a vendor that could work with our manner software and prepare reasonable prices.

My team prepares the specifications and uses a ticket-filing process to give Logicify different tasks to work on. They accomplish these tasks and exhibit pull requests, which we review. The team is primarily using Python Django, but they’re also deploying AWS and JavaScript on the client side. They prepare QA, and we’ve also outsourced scheduling and programning to them.

Was there a dedicated team?

Dmitriy (Fullstack Developer, Logicify) oversees outgrowth. We also work with a part-time QA project ruler who helps handle and program the aim of the work. Dmitriy gives this personal the code he’s worked on, and she does some testing on the QA and origination servers precedently liberateing the code to us.

My team’s pace of work has increased since we began working with Logificy and outsourcing QA and some of the scheduling and programning to them. Now, when we take code from them, we don’t have to test for bugs, instead, we can centre on whether this is what we want and what changes we might wish to make. This allows my team to centre more on strategy, new features, and long-term programning.

How did Logicify accomplish from a project handlement standpoint?

We’ve established a collaborative process. Logicify is useful to review and debate their work if certain, although their coding and liberateables very rarely need correcting. The team prepares daily progress updates, and we adjoin well. For entreaty, we gave Logicify a little task that they were putting too much time and effort into, and they fastly changed order when we alerted them of this. Their ruler sets up monthly calls with me to debate the project and fix the team is handling questions and issues well.
